Ireland must prepare for a cup final against France this Sunday if they are to get their Guinness Six Nations campaign back on track, assistant coach Simon Easterby said on Tuesday.
An opening-round loss to Wales garnered a losing bonus point in a 21-16 defeat in Cardiff last Sunday, despite having Peter O’Mahony sent off after 14 minutes. It does, though, leave Andy Farrell’s men needing a victory if they are to retain any hopes of securing the championship title.
